Communicating with Your Elected Officials
While Maryland law does not prohibit an unannounced visit to a public official's home, doing so
without an invitation can cross the line into trespassing, harassment, or stalking.
Legal and Safety Boundaries
• Trespassing: If you are asked by the property owner or law enforcement to leave private
property, you must do so immediately. Refusing may result in criminal trespassing
charges.
• Harassment: Repeatedly appearing at a person's home may constitute harassment or
stalking if it would cause a reasonable person to feel alarmed, intimidated, or distressed.
• Protests: Demonstrations in residential neighborhoods may violate local noise or
assembly ordinances.
Appropriate Ways to Communicate
• Official Offices: Contact elected officials through their government office by phone,
email, or in person. Contact information is available on the Town website.
• Public Meetings: Attend town halls, council meetings, or other public events where
officials are available to hear constituent concerns.
• Civic Engagement: Participate in lawful advocacy efforts or community oversight
initiatives to promote government accountability.
• Above all, remember to respect personal privacy. Ask yourself: Would you want someone
showing up unannounced at your home while you're spending time with your family and
loved ones?
